Web21 jul. 2024 · Litigation attorneys work with clients throughout the entire process of planning and presenting a lawsuit. Their responsibilities can include: Investigating the case. Consulting with and advising clients. Filing documents to the court. Drafting pleas. Representing clients during a civil trial. Gathering evidence and investigating witness ... Web12 apr. 2024 · Litigation is the process of resolving disputes through the court system. It involves filing a lawsuit, serving the defendant with legal papers, and going through the various stages of litigation ...
WebLitigation. An action brought in court to enforce a particular right. The act or process of bringing a lawsuit in and of itself; a judicial contest; any dispute.
